The Lost Art of Curation: Remembering Contemporary Films' Quiet Revolution In an era dominated by streaming services and algorithm driven recommendations, it's refreshing to recall a time when film curation was an art form.
The BFI's celebration of Contemporary Films, the pioneering British distributor that brought international cinema to the UK in the mid 20th century, is a timely reminder of the power of thoughtful programming.
Contemporary Films' impact on British audiences cannot be overstated.
